Yellow paint accented with five distinct black diamonds defines the striking profile of this classic 1oz (28g) Eppinger spoon. Measuring 3 1/2" (9 cm), this specimen features the iconic black devil head logo on the convex side, a hallmark of the Dardevle brand that has persisted since the company’s early days in Detroit. Flipping it over reveals the "DEARBORN MI." stamp and weight designation pressed into the brass-toned concave surface, indicating it was produced after the company moved from Detroit in 1959. Identified by product code 18064, this lure is equipped with a stout treble hook attached via a sturdy metal ring. The finish shows gentle signs of handling through the years, earning a solid 4/5 condition rating. While many anglers gravitate toward the standard striped patterns, the high-contrast diamonds on this yellow background were specifically designed for visibility in various water conditions. The stamped lettering on the reverse remains sharp and clearly legible.
